AB 36
Wisconsin Assembly Bill
Did you know we offer free bill tracking in Congress and 50 states, and a great mobile app? Sign up here
Relating to: permitting pharmacists to prescribe certain contraceptives, extending the time limit for emergency rule procedures, providing an exemption from emergency rule procedures, granting rule-making authority, and providing a penalty. (FE)
Last Action See all actions
Senate • Mar 15, 2022: Failed to concur in pursuant to Senate Joint Resolution 1
